John Alexander (November 29, 1897 – July 13, 1982) was an American stage and film actor.

Biography

John Alexander débute au théâtre en 1902 (à cinq ans !) à Broadway, où il se produit jusqu'en 1965, dans des pièces et deux comédies musicales. Un de ses rôles les plus connus est celui de Teddy Brewster dans la pièce de Joseph Kesselring Arsenic et vieilles dentelles (1941-1944), rôle qu'il reprendra aux côtés de Cary Grant dans l'adaptation au cinéma (1944).

Il apparaît au cinéma de 1934 à 1960 (notamment dans des westerns, comme Winchester '73 en 1950) et à la télévision, dans quelques séries et un téléfilm, de 1951 à 1962.

In 1876, Lin McAdam (James Stewart) and friend 'High-Spade' Frankie Wilson (Millard Mitchell) pursue outlaw 'Dutch Henry' Brown (Stephen McNally) into Dodge City, Kansas. They arrive just in time to see a man forcing a saloon-hall girl named Lola (Shelley Winters) onto the stage leaving town. Once the man reveals himself to be Sheriff Wyatt Earp (Will Geer) Lin backs down. Earp informs the two men that firearms are not allowed in town and they must check them in with Earp's brother Virgil. Lin and Dutch Henry see each other in the saloon, but are unable to fight due to the presence of Earp. Lin enters a shooting competition, contending against Dutch Henry among others, that is held on the Fourth of July. They end up the two finalists for a prized one-of-one-thousand perfect Winchester rifle. Lin wins by betting that he can shoot through a stamp placed over the hole of round piece from an Indian necklace and then doing it. Dutch Henry claims that he is leaving town, but then goes to Lin's boarding house room and jumps Lin when he enters and steals the prize. He and his two cohorts leave town with Lin and High-Spade in hot pursuit.
